"Official History of the Canadian Forces in the Great War, 1914-1919: The Medical Services" is a comprehensive and authoritative account of the medical support provided to Canadian troops during the First World War. Written by Sir Andrew Macphail, this volume meticulously documents the evolution of the Canadian Army Medical Corps (CAMC) from its pre-war state through the immense challenges of the European theater. The work explores the organizational structure, the treatment of the wounded, and the administrative hurdles faced by medical professionals in the field.

The narrative covers the full spectrum of medical care, including frontline aid posts, casualty clearing stations, and base hospitals. Macphail provides insight into the logistical triumphs and tragedies of the war, detailing the management of infectious diseases, the innovation in surgical techniques, and the heroic efforts of doctors and nurses. This historical record serves as an essential resource for understanding the scale of the medical effort required to sustain the Canadian Expeditionary Force. It highlights the integration of medical science with military strategy and the enduring legacy of Canadian medical contributions to the Allied victory.
